Enchilada Casserole

This enchilada casserole recipe with ground beef makes a delicious and filling layered casserole that's always a favorite with my husband and kids. Served with Spanish rice and a green salad, it's sure to please!

Prep Time:
20 mins
Cook Time:
35 mins
Additional Time:
5 mins
Total Time:
1 hr
Servings:
8
Yield:
1 (3-quart) casserole

Ingredients

  • 1 (1.5 ounce) package dry enchilada sauce mix

  • 1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ste

  • ¾ cup water

  • 1 ½ pounds ground beef

  • 1 teaspoon garlic salt

  • ½ teaspoon onion powder

  • 1 (16 ounce) can refried beans

  • 1 (12 ounce) package corn tortillas

  • 1 cup shredded Cheddar cheese

  • 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).

  2. Mix dry enchilada sauce according to package directions, replacing tomato sauce with the tomato paste and water.

  3. Cook ground beef with garlic salt and onion powder in a large skillet until browned and crumbly, about 5 to 7 minutes; drain fat. Mix refried beans and 1/2 cup of the prepared enchilada sauce with the beef.

  4. Dip enough corn tortillas to cover the bottom of a 3 quart casserole dish in the remaining enchilada sauce. Arrange tortillas in the dish. Spoon in half of the meat mixture, covering the tortillas. Spread half of the Cheddar and Monterey Jack cheeses over the beef. Cover with another layer of tortillas dipped in enchilada sauce. Spoon in remaining beef mixture and top with a final layer of tortillas dipped in enchilada sauce. Pour any remaining sauce over the layers and top with remaining cheese.

  5. Cover and bake in preheated oven for 20 minutes. Remove from oven and let sit for 5 minutes before serving.
